Common use of Inability to Perform Job Duties Clause in Contracts

Inability to Perform Job Duties. In the event of Executive's death, this Agreement and the Executive's salary and compensation shall automatically end. If Executive becomes unable to perform his employment duties during the term of this Agreement for any reason, his compensation under this Agreement shall automatically end until such time as Executive becomes able to resume his job duties for the Company. In the event that Executive becomes unable to perform his employment duties for a cumulative period of greater than twelve (12) weeks within any span of twelve (12) months, this Agreement and Executive's employment will be automatically terminated.
